Dark Chocolate Cake



I found this recipe sometimes ago. Anyway, i have been keeping it eversince, since I always prefer to bake chocolate cakes that uses cooking chocolate rather than cocoa powder.
Anyway, I forgot to buy a cooking chocolate during my last trip to the store, and I have this chocolate rush in me that can't wait, I tried this recipe instead.


INGREDIENTS

* 2 cups boiling water
* 1 cup unsweetened cocoa powder
* 2 3/4 cups all-purpose flour
* 2 teaspoons baking soda
* 1/2 teaspoon baking powder
* 1/2 teaspoon salt
* 1 cup butter, softened
* 2 1/4 cups white sugar
* 4 eggs
* 1 1/2 teaspoons vanilla extract

DIRECTIONS

1.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C). Line muffin tin with baking cups.
2. In medium bowl, pour boiling water over cocoa, and whisk until smooth. Let mixture cool. Sift together flour, baking soda, baking powder and salt; set aside.
3. In a large bowl, cream butter and sugar together until light and fluffy. Beat in eggs one at time, then stir in vanilla. Add the flour mixture alternately with the cocoa mixture.
4. Spoon 2/3 full in individual baking cups.
5. Bake in preheated oven for 25 to 30 minutes. Allow to cool.
